I *think* but I could be mistaken, in order for Emailer to show the
script in the menu, after putting it in the correct folder, you have
to quit and relaunch Emailer.
I seem to recall that Emailer only builds the list of items in the
Scripts menu when it is launched, not dynamically when you select the
menu. So dropping the script into the folder will not have it show up
in the menu until Emailer is relaunched.
